Last Day to Tell HHS that ALL Women Need Access to Contraception without a Co-Pay!

All summer, we’ve been talking about getting contraception covered in all the new health insurance plans created under the Affordable Care Act. For a quick review: in July, a panel of non-partisan experts released their recommendations that included not only all FDA-approved methods of contraception, but also an incredible list of other needed preventive health services for women. A few short weeks later in August, the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) adopted these recommendations in full, paving the way for millions of women to soon have access to contraception WITHOUT A CO-PAY!
